Output 3aca0122da3b30cc6f3fe51ef1946970a864a8915dd7c6c83eb1050001c67992:0

value
17831153
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 354e65be7f183e83ff8ae53292cc1c05ececa64b OP_EQUALVERIFY OP_CHECKSIG
address
15rrjKMhmqYGsECbsTQ1n43DPCaKhumXXo
transaction
3aca0122da3b30cc6f3fe51ef1946970a864a8915dd7c6c83eb1050001c67992
spent
true